#e7e392 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e7e392 is composed of 90.6% red, 89%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 1.7%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 57.2 degrees, a saturation of 63.9% and a lightness of 73.9%. #e7e392 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#cfc725.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

#e7e392 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e7e392 has RGB values of R:231, G:227, B:146 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.02, Y:0.37,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 15197074.
